Daniel Garcia
Daniel Garcia is a Managing Partner with Precision Security Consulting. He has provided secure space consulting for over 150 projects involving the design, construction, and accreditation of spaces meeting stringent government requirements for the defense and intelligence community. Daniel has also provided instrumented acoustic testing in accordance with ASTM testing standards, as well as Radio Frequency Shielding Effectiveness testing in accordance with IEEE 299-2006.
Skilled in his ability to navigate design and construction documents, Daniel effectively bridges the gap between technical requirements and practical implementation. His deep understanding of architectural and engineering drawings, coupled with his hands-on experience in secure facility projects, enables him to identify potential challenges early and offer actionable solutions.
He utilizes these experiences, as well as his prior municipal law enforcement experience, to provide customers with a comprehensive assessment and robust strategies for physical, acoustical, and TEMPEST mitigations. His experience has assisted many different types of projects and various DoD and IC project teams, including architects, engineers, construction project managers, quality managers, communications professionals, and security professionals.
